i drove it like that for a couple months then the b21a1 spun cyl #2 bearing, then walked the mains. its a crappy motor anyway. honda was experimenting with frm cylinder walls, which are very durable, but eat piston rings. most b21's die while burning a LOT of oil. so i ordered a b20a and dropped it in.
